Bounceworks provenance. Every release of the Larkmail bounce processor is built in a sealed runner; no artifacts are accepted from developer machines. Plugin authors: verify your extension against the signed artifact only. Classification tables (hard vs. soft bounce) are embedded at build time and versioned with the binary — do not ship your own copies. Reproducible builds are checked on every tag; mismatches block release. When filing compatibility reports, always include the token you built against. The current release token follows.

pipeline stamp: htk4_66df

## Break-Glass: Hollowbay Bloom Filter

The bloom filter in front of the Hollowbay key-value store occasionally reports false negatives after a bad snapshot load, making keys appear missing. Support may bypass the filter in emergencies via the override console, which routes all reads directly to the store. Use sparingly; latency doubles. The override console requires the recovery passphrase provided below.

recovery phrase for yajof-bagap: oliwyn-ulaael

Subject: Tax-rate cache shipped to prod

Release folks — the Ledgerpine tax-rate lookup cache is live. TTL is 6 hours, keyed by jurisdiction code. Stale entries are served with a background refresh, so a registry outage no longer blocks checkout. Maintainers: do not bump the TTL past 24h; rate tables change mid-quarter in several regions. Invalidation hook lives in the pricing service config. Rollback is a single flag flip. For auditing, the deploy pipeline stamped this release with the token below.

trace token, kajeg-tadup: htk31_ea4436123ab4c9e337062126feef2c5

Handover — Kestrel bloom filter (for eng sync)

Filter sits in front of the Marrow KV store. Sized for 200M keys at 1% false positives; we're at 160M, so resize next quarter. Rebuild job runs Sundays; if it fails, reads still work, just slower. Metrics dashboard is under "kestrel-bloom." One gotcha: the snapshot archive used for rebuilds is encrypted. Anyone picking this up will need to unseal it with the recovery passphrase below.

unlock words, fawig-bagef: olidor-holir-istox-holath-tamys-quenion-giliel